WebMar 15, 2001 · WSDL is an XML format for describing network services as a set of endpoints operating on messages containing either document-oriented or procedure-oriented information. The operations and messages are described abstractly, and then bound to a concrete network protocol and message format to define an endpoint. … WebMar 15, 2001 · WSDL is an XML format for describing network services as a set of endpoints operating on messages containing either document-oriented or procedure …
